HTTP ve HTTPS: Web’de Güvenlik ve Gizlilik
HTTP (Hypertext Transfer Protocol), web’de veri alışverişi için kullanılan bir iletişim protokolüdür. HTTP, istemci ve sunucu arasında metin tabanlı mesajlar göndererek çalışır. Bu mesajlar, istemcinin sunucudan istediği kaynakları ve sunucunun istemciye gönderdiği yanıtları içerir.
HTTPS (Hypertext Transfer Protocol Secure), HTTP’nin güvenli bir sürümüdür. HTTPS, HTTP trafiğini şifreleyerek istemci ve sunucu arasındaki iletişimi güvenli hale getirir. Bu sayede, iletişim sırasında gönderilen veriler üçüncü kişiler tarafından ele geçirilemez veya değiştirilemez.
HTTPS’nin Önemi
HTTPS, web’de güvenlik ve gizlilik için çok önemlidir. HTTPS, aşağıdaki avantajları sağlar:
- Veri gizliliği: HTTPS, iletişim sırasında gönderilen verileri şifreleyerek üçüncü kişiler tarafından ele geçirilmesini önler. Bu sayede, kullanıcıların kişisel bilgileri, kredi kartı numaraları ve diğer hassas verileri güvenli bir şekilde web’de iletilebilir.
- Kimlik doğrulaması: HTTPS, sunucunun kimliğini doğrulayarak kullanıcıların güvenli bir web sitesine eriştiğinden emin olmasını sağlar. Bu sayede, kullanıcılar dolandırıcı web sitelerinden korunabilir.
- Veri bütünlüğü: HTTPS, iletişim sırasında gönderilen verilerin bütünlüğünü koruyarak üçüncü kişiler tarafından değiştirilmesini önler. Bu sayede, kullanıcılar güvenilir ve doğru bilgilere erişebilir.
HTTPS Nasıl Kullanılır?
HTTPS kullanmak için, web sitesi sahibinin web sitesine bir SSL sertifikası yüklemesi gerekir. SSL sertifikası, web sitesinin kimliğini doğrulayan ve iletişimi şifreleyen bir dijital sertifikadır. SSL sertifikaları, sertifika otoriteleri tarafından verilir.
Kullanıcılar, HTTPS kullanan web sitelerine erişmek için herhangi bir özel işlem yapmaları gerekmez. Web tarayıcıları, HTTPS’yi otomatik olarak destekler. Kullanıcılar, web sitesinin adres çubuğunda “https://” ön ekini görerek web sitesinin HTTPS kullandığını anlayabilirler.
HTTPS’nin Dezavantajları
HTTPS’nin birkaç dezavantajı da vardır. Bunlar şunlardır:
- Performans: HTTPS, HTTP’den daha fazla işlem gücü gerektirir. Bu nedenle, HTTPS kullanan web siteleri HTTP kullanan web sitelerinden daha yavaş olabilir.
- Maliyet: SSL sertifikaları ücretlidir. Bu nedenle, web sitesi sahipleri HTTPS kullanmak için ek bir maliyet ödemek zorundadır.
Sonuç
HTTPS, web’de güvenlik ve gizlilik için çok önemlidir. HTTPS, veri gizliliğini, kimlik doğrulamasını ve veri bütünlüğünü sağlayarak kullanıcıların güvenli bir şekilde web’de gezinmesini sağlar. HTTPS’nin birkaç dezavantajı olsa da, bu dezavantajlar HTTPS’nin sağladığı avantajların yanında önemsiz kalmaktadır. Bu nedenle, web sitesi sahipleri web sitelerinde HTTPS kullanmalıdır.
HTTP ve HTTPS Arasındaki Farklar
| Özellik | HTTP | HTTPS |
|—|—|—|
| Güvenlik | Güvenli değil | Güvenli |
| Şifreleme | Yok | Var |
| Kimlik doğrulaması | Yok | Var |
| Veri bütünlüğü | Yok | Var |
| Performans | Daha hızlı | Daha yavaş |
| Maliyet | Ücretsiz | Ücretli |
HTTP ve HTTPS Örnekleri
- HTTP: http://www.example.com
- HTTPS: https://www.example.com
HTTP ve HTTPS Dosyası İndirme Linki
Üretici Firma
Ücretsiz mi?
- Evet, ücretsizdir.
Uyumlu İşletim Sistemleri
- Windows
- macOS
- Linux
Dosya Boyutu
- 10 MB